My thoughts and advise:
- Such a problem can occur in dilatation or spasms of the colon, giving you all the symptoms you have.
- X-ray of the abdomen in standing position when you have maximum bloating as it may show dilated loops. (This is missed by CT scan).
- Stool tests on 3 consecutive days.
- Activated charcoal tablets and probiotics.
- Antispasmodics when there is pain in abdomen.
If all the investigations are normal, the probable diagnosis is always IBS- by name this is Irritable Bowel Syndrome. As the name suggests there is irritation of the bowel causing all the symptoms. This can be to anything from foods, thoughts, stress, anxiety and so on.
Control of the stress and anxiety if you have is very important.
